aboutsummaryrefslogtreecommitdiff
path: root/net/ser/Makefile
diff options
context:
space:
mode:
authorMaxim Sobolev <sobomax@FreeBSD.org>2005-07-07 20:16:35 +0000
committerMaxim Sobolev <sobomax@FreeBSD.org>2005-07-07 20:16:35 +0000
commit0fa030f274a2e4f83f08592f507c3f4969d0f643 (patch)
tree84744a0b420d19c6adeba7ba0b6503a6b50205bc /net/ser/Makefile
parenta5ac90db2355b64bd3f39066578a190149810c83 (diff)
Notes
Diffstat (limited to 'net/ser/Makefile')
-rw-r--r--net/ser/Makefile24
1 files changed, 18 insertions, 6 deletions
diff --git a/net/ser/Makefile b/net/ser/Makefile
index 6435d347573c..eb63af6923e4 100644
--- a/net/ser/Makefile
+++ b/net/ser/Makefile
@@ -7,6 +7,7 @@
PORTNAME= ser
PORTVERSION= 0.9.3
+#PORTREVISION= 0
CATEGORIES= net
MASTER_SITES= ftp://ftp.berlios.de/pub/ser/${PORTVERSION}/src/
DISTNAME= ${PORTNAME}-${PORTVERSION}_src
@@ -15,23 +16,34 @@ MAINTAINER= sobomax@FreeBSD.org
COMMENT= A very fast and configurable SIP proxy
BUILD_DEPENDS= ${LOCALBASE}/lib/mysql/libmysqlclient.a:${PORTSDIR}/databases/mysql40-client
-LIB_DEPENDS= radiusclient.2:${PORTSDIR}/net/radiusclient
+LIB_DEPENDS= radiusclient-ng.2:${PORTSDIR}/net/radiusclient \
+ xml2.5:${PORTSDIR}/textproc/libxml2
RUN_DEPENDS= ${LOCALBASE}/lib/mysql/libmysqlclient.a:${PORTSDIR}/databases/mysql40-client
W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ION}
-USE_PGSQL= yes
USE_GMAKE= yes
CFLAGS+= -I${LOCALBASE}/include
+MAKE_ENV+= "LDFLAGS=-L${LOCALBASE}/lib"
MAN8= ser.8
MAN5= ser.cfg.5
MANCOMPRESSED= no
-.include <bsd.port.pre.mk>
+.if !defined(WITHOUT_MYSQL)
+USE_MYSQL= yes
+PLIST_SUB+= MYSQL=""
+.else
+PLIST_SUB+= MYSQL="@comment "
+MAKE_ENV+= MYSQL=mysql
+.endif
-.if ${ARCH} != "i386"
-BROKEN= "Broken pkg-plist on !i386"
+.if !defined(WITHOUT_POSTGRESQL)
+USE_PGSQL= yes
+PLIST_SUB+= POSTGRESQL=""
+.else
+PLIST_SUB+= POSTGRESQL="@comment "
+MAKE_ENV+= POSTGRESQL=postgres
.endif
post-install:
@@ -49,4 +61,4 @@ post-install:
${PREFIX}/etc/ser/radiusclient.conf; \
fi
-.include <bsd.port.post.mk>
+.include <bsd.port.mk>